document.write( "The Problem:\r\n" );
document.write( "A triangle has an 8-in base and a height of 4-in. A second triangle has three-fourths the area and \r\n" );
document.write( "half the height of the first triangle. What is the base of the second triangle?\r\n" );
document.write( "\r\n" );
document.write( "Solution:\r\n" );
document.write( "The formula for the area of a triangle is A=(1/2)*b*h where b is its base and h is its height.\r\n" );
document.write( "\r\n" );
document.write( "We see that the first triangle has a base of 16 square inches (sq. in.) because,\r\n" );
document.write( "A=(1/2)(8)(4)=16\r\n" );
document.write( "\r\n" );
document.write( "The second triangle has three-fourths the area of the first triangle. Its area is 12 sq. in. because\r\n" );
document.write( "(3/4)(16)=12\r\n" );
document.write( "\r\n" );
document.write( "The height of the second triangle is 2-inches because it's half of 4-inches.\r\n" );
document.write( "(1/2)(4)=2\r\n" );
document.write( "\r\n" );
document.write( "Now we know the area of the second triangle and its height. Substitute 12 for A and 2 for h into the\r\n" );
document.write( "area formula.\r\n" );
document.write( "A=(1/2)*b*h\r\n" );
document.write( "12=(1/2)*b*(2)\r\n" );
document.write( "\r\n" );
document.write( "Solve for b.\r\n" );
document.write( "b=12\r\n" );
document.write( "\r\n" );
document.write( "The base of the second triangle is 12 inches.\r\n" );
document.write( "\r\n" );
document.write( "It's always a good idea to check your work against the conditions of original problem:\r\n" );
document.write( "\r\n" );
document.write( "\"A second triangle has three-fourths the area ... of the first triangle.\"\r\n" );
document.write( "[12] is three-fourths of [16]. TRUE!\r\n" );
document.write( "\r\n" );
document.write( "\"A second triangle has ... half the height of the first triangle.\"\r\n" );
document.write( "[2] is half of [4]. TRUE!\r\n" );
